Silverchair Learning Systems is an online learning platform for employees of senior care providers. Employees are provided online access to training modules to ensure they understand how to properly care for the elderly in a professional and caring manner. There is a complete curriculum of in-service and regulatory courses which meet every state and local requirements to ensure staff members are getting the appropriate training.

For employees preparing to start a training course please understand that all of the material is written at a 6th grade level which means you shouldn’t have any trouble understanding or comprehending. If you don’t speak good English then consider utilizing the Spanish version which every course has as an alternative.
Some of the courses that are covered in the online training are on topics such as dealing with patients who have Alzheimer’s and Dementia. These are illnesses that require special care so you will get a thorough review of how to specifically care for these types of patients. You will also notice courses on dealing with medication, long term care, and other important topics that you will need to learn about.
